Re: WTB Parking brake equalizer and speedo hold down

Take a look at the E-Brakes 'main' cable in this pic & notice that it's got a metal sheath,..... I believe this is a 82-88 drum brake cable.




Now look at this pic, Notice that the sheath is covered in black plastic. ( That's not the only difference, the cable length is different and so is the way the cable fits into the cable sheath.) This is the same cable that's original to my 88 GTA with 82-88 Iron Calipers.




The cable with the black sheath is slightly shorter than the Cable without a black sheath. This is all the information that I have about this; I've never attempted to swap one for the other and there is just 2 things that I'm SURE about...... 1) my 88 with Disk brakes has a cable with the black sheath, & 2) the black sheath style cable is slightly shorter than the non-sheath cable.
